Experiencing weird prototype options bug - My trigger frame always gets cut off

Haven’t been able to find anyone else experiencing this so apologies if it’s already documented, but I’m getting a really annoying bug when selecting the trigger for a prototype where no matter where I am on the page it cuts off the options dialogue. Is there a fix?

    Best answer by Gayani_S

    Hey everyone! Our engineers worked on resolving the issue and we are pleased to inform you that the fix has been successfully released!
     
    Please refresh Figma to ensure that you are using the fixed version. If you continue to experience the issue, please let us know and we will flag it down for further investigation.
